After the Harvest
Original Oil on Board | 20” x 16” | Signed Pamela Turnbow
After the Harvest was created during a season when Pamela Turnbow was focused on painting larger plein air works in oil. Painted north of Fort Wayne, Indiana, this 20” x 16” piece came to life alongside a small circle of fellow artists who gathered informally during the week to paint and share inspiration.
The composition leads the viewer gently through the scene along a soft S-curve—the graceful path of harvested bean rows carving through the field. Impressionistic brushwork in warm oranges, earthy greens, and subtle purples creates a nostalgic softness, evoking the lingering warmth of autumn and the quiet satisfaction of work completed.
